Sadio Mane leads Senegal to a fatal victory against Rwanda with a goal in the 98th minute

 

Senegal snatched a fatal victory against its host Rwanda in the match that was held between them on Tuesday evening at the Abdoulaye Wade Stadium, as part of the second round of Group Twelve in the qualifiers for the 2023 African Nations finals in Cote d’Ivoire.

Senegal’s goal came in the 98th minute of the match from a penalty kick, to decide the Teranga Lions as a result of the match in stoppage time.

With this result, Senegal continued to lead the group standings with 6 points collected from winning the full mark, not receiving any losses, scoring 4 goals and receiving a goal.

While the Rwandan national team was temporarily in third place in the group standings with one point collected from a tie in a match and a loss, and scored a goal and received two goals.

The Senegal team had achieved a great victory over its guest, Benin, by three goals against a goal, in the match that brought them together in the first round of Group Twelve matches, in the qualifiers for the 2023 African Nations finals in Cote d’Ivoire.

Reds star Sadio Mane scored 33 goals in a black Teranga shirt in 91 matches, then Henri Camara 29 goals in 99 matches, then El Hadj Diouf 24 goals in 70 matches.

Sadio Mane became Senegal’s all-time top scorer with 33 goals, surpassing the previous record set by Henri Camara with 29 goals.
